Unlike traditional dynamic drivers, the BRAVURA uses a High-Precision Electrostatic Laminate (HPEL) transducer. This ultra-lightweight diaphragm moves with significantly less mass, resulting in faster transient response, lower distortion, and a level of transparency that standard drivers struggle to match.
Yes, the BRAVURA requires a dedicated electrostatic amplifier to provide the necessary bias voltage. These headphones are designed to work as a complete system with Warwick Acoustics' proprietary amplification to ensure the signal processing and power requirements are met.
The BRAVURA offers a highly transparent and detailed sound, but with a musical, slightly warm character. You can expect a substantial midrange presence, forward-leaning vocals, and an airy treble, all supported by a surprisingly punchy bass response.
Yes, they are designed for comfort during extended use. The combination of lightweight injected magnesium ear-cups and hand-stitched sheepskin leather pads helps reduce fatigue, making them comfortable for hours of critical listening.
The integrated 64-bit DSP is used to precisely calibrate the frequency response and ensure the transducer operates at peak performance. It handles the complex audio processing required to maintain the system's signature transparency and tonal balance.
As an open-back design, the BRAVURA does not isolate sound. People nearby will be able to hear your music at higher volumes, and you will remain aware of your immediate environment, which is typical for this class of high-fidelity headphone.
